Is it permissible to hit children for grammatical errors and for not performing the prayer after the age of 12 or the age of puberty?

The Prophet, peace and blessings be upon him, commanded that children be disciplined for prayer when they reach the age of ten years, and this includes the period after this age until puberty. As for striking an adult for discipline, jurists have differed on this matter. Some have permitted it, citing the actions of Abu Bakr, may Allah be pleased with him, with his daughter Aisha, and the actions of Ibn Umar with his son Bilal. However, the Shafi'is, in their most authoritative view, hold that it is not permissible.

If the striking is for discipline, it has guidelines, including: it should not be severe, it should be proportionate to the need, it should not exceed three lashes, it should be done with the hand and not with a stick, and it should not lead to a greater harm.
